The LGBTQ culture has a rich and diverse history, with various subcultures and communities emerging over the years. The Stonewall riots in 1969, led by LGBTQ individuals, marked a pivotal moment in the modern LGBTQ rights movement. Since then, the community has made significant strides in achieving equality, including the repeal of "Don't Ask, Don't Tell" in 2010 and the landmark Supreme Court decision legalizing same-sex marriage in 2015.
In recent years, there has been a growing recognition of the importance of LGBTQ representation in media and popular culture. The inclusion of LGBTQ characters and storylines in TV shows and movies has increased, providing visibility and representation for the community. However, the representation is still limited, and more work needs to be done to ensure that LGBTQ individuals are accurately and authentically represented.
